This comforting cheeseburger soup combines the savory flavors of a classic burger into one rich, creamy bowl. It is a filling meal that is easy to prepare and perfect for cold weather dinners.

List of ingredients
- 5 strips beef bacon, cut into small pieces – adds a smoky element.
- 1 pound lean ground beef – the main protein source.
- 1/4 cup butter (1/2 stick) – used for sautéing vegetables.
- 1/2 medium onion, chopped small – provides an aromatic base.
- 2 sticks celery, chopped small – adds depth and texture.
- 1 clove garlic, minced – for a pungent, savory flavor.
- 6 tablespoons flour – acts as the thickening agent.
- 4 cups chicken broth – the primary liquid base.
- 1 cup heavy/whipping cream – creates a silky, rich consistency.
- 1 teaspoon Worcestershire sauce – enhances the savory profile.
- 1 pound Russet potatoes, peeled and diced small – provides heartiness and natural thickness.
- 2 cups sharp cheddar cheese, shredded – gives the soup its signature burger taste.
- Salt and pepper to taste – for essential seasoning.
- 1/4 cup pickles, chopped (optional) – adds a tangy contrast.
step-by-step instructions
- Cook the bacon: Cut beef bacon into small pieces and add it to a soup pot over medium-high heat. Cook until crispy, about 10 minutes, then transfer the bacon to a paper towel lined plate while leaving the fat in the pot.
- Brown the beef: Add the ground beef to the pot and cook until browned, breaking it up with a spoon and stirring periodically. Drain the excess fat and transfer the beef to another paper towel lined plate.
- Sauté aromatics: Add the butter to the pot. Once it has melted, add the chopped onion and celery and sauté for 4-5 minutes.
- Create the roux: Stir in the minced garlic and flour. Cook for about 2 minutes, stirring constantly to break up lumps and cook out the raw flour flavor.
- Add liquid: Slowly whisk in the chicken broth until all the flour has dissolved and the mixture is smooth.
- Simmer the base: Stir in the heavy cream, Worcestershire sauce, and diced potatoes, then return the browned beef to the pot. Increase the heat to high to bring the soup to a boil, then reduce the heat to medium-low so it bubbles gently. Cover the pot with the lid slightly ajar.
- Cook potatoes: Let the soup simmer for about 15 minutes or until the potatoes are tender and the soup has thickened. Stir occasionally to ensure nothing sticks to the bottom of the pot.
- Finish with cheese: Turn off the burner and stir in the shredded cheddar cheese gradually. If the soup is too thick, stir in a small amount of chicken broth, milk, or cream to reach your preferred consistency.
- Final touches: Stir in most of the cooked beef bacon, reserving some for topping. Taste and season with salt and pepper as needed, then stir in the optional chopped pickles or use them as a garnish.
Expert Cooking Optimizations
Grate Your Own Cheese for a Smoother Melt
Pre-shredded cheeses are often coated in potato starch or cellulose to prevent clumping in the package. This coating can prevent the cheese from melting smoothly into the broth, resulting in a grainy texture. Grating your own block of sharp cheddar ensures a creamy, homogenous finish.
Dice Potatoes into Small Uniform Cubes
Cutting potatoes into small, even pieces ensures they all cook through at the same time. If the pieces vary in size, some may become mushy while others remain hard. Small cubes also release starch more quickly, which helps the soup thicken naturally during the simmering process.
Maintain a Gentle Simmer
Avoid boiling the soup vigorously once the cream and cheese have been added. High heat can cause the dairy to separate or the cheese to become oily. Keeping the soup at a gentle bubble ensures the texture remains smooth and the flavors stay balanced.
Thoroughly Brown the Beef
Cooking the ground beef until it is well-browned develops a deeper, more savory flavor through the Maillard reaction. Ensure you break the meat into small crumbles so that every spoonful of soup has a consistent distribution of beef. Draining the excess fat prevents the final soup from having an oily film on top.
Ingredient Substitutions and Modifications
Swap Russet Potatoes for Yukon Gold
While Russets are ideal for thickening due to their high starch content, Yukon Gold potatoes offer a creamier, more buttery flavor. They also hold their shape better during the simmering process. If you prefer chunks of potato that do not break down, Yukon Golds are an excellent choice.
Use Whole Milk Instead of Heavy Cream
If you prefer a lighter soup, you can replace the heavy cream with whole milk. Note that milk is thinner and less stable under heat, so the soup will be less rich. You may need to simmer the soup slightly longer or add an extra tablespoon of flour to the roux to maintain the thickness.
Try Beef Broth for Deeper Flavor
Substituting chicken broth with beef broth increases the richness of the beef flavor in the soup. This change makes the dish taste more like a traditional burger. Ensure the beef broth is low-sodium to avoid over-salting the soup, as the cheese and beef bacon already contribute significant salt.
Use Pepper Jack for a Spicy Twist
Replacing sharp cheddar with Pepper Jack cheese adds a mild kick and a creamy texture. This variation works well if you enjoy a bit of heat in your comfort foods. You can also use a mix of both cheddar and Pepper Jack to balance the sharpness and the spice.
Recommended Serving Ideas
Pair with a Crisp Garden Salad
Because this soup is rich and creamy, it pairs well with a light, acidic side dish. A garden salad with a lemon-based vinaigrette or an Italian dressing helps cut through the richness of the cheese. Fresh cucumbers and radishes add a crunch that complements the soft texture of the soup.
Serve with Toasted Garlic Bread
Crusty bread is an ideal accompaniment for dipping into the thick broth. Toasted garlic bread or a warm sourdough baguette adds a buttery, aromatic element to the meal. The crunch of the toast provides a satisfying contrast to the tender potatoes and beef.
Garnish with Fresh Green Onions
Adding thinly sliced green onions to the top of each bowl provides a fresh, sharp contrast to the heavy cream and cheese. A sprinkle of fresh parsley also adds a pop of color and a mild herbal note. These fresh toppings elevate the presentation and the overall flavor profile.
Storage and Preservation
Refrigeration Guidelines
Store leftover soup in an airtight container in the refrigerator for 3 to 4 days. Be aware that the soup will thicken significantly as it cools because the potatoes continue to release starch. This is normal and can be easily corrected during the reheating process.
Best Practices for Reheating
Reheat the soup slowly in a small saucepan over low to medium heat. Avoid using a microwave on high power, as this can cause the cheese to separate. Stir in a splash of chicken broth, milk, or cream to restore the original creamy consistency.
Why Freezing is Not Recommended
Creamy soups containing potatoes and dairy generally do not freeze well. The potatoes can become grainy or mushy upon thawing, and the dairy may separate. For the best quality, it is recommended to consume this soup within a few days of preparation.
Common Cooking Troubleshooting
Fixing a Soup That is Too Thick
If the soup becomes too thick after simmering or reheating, gradually stir in more liquid. Chicken broth is the best choice for maintaining flavor, but milk or heavy cream can be used for extra richness. Add the liquid one tablespoon at a time until the desired consistency is reached.
Preventing the Cheese from Separating
To prevent the cheddar from clumping or separating, remove the soup pot from the heat entirely before stirring in the cheese. Adding cheese to a boiling liquid can cause the proteins to tighten and separate from the fats. Stirring it in off-heat allows the cheese to melt gently into the broth.
Reducing Excess Saltiness
If the soup tastes too salty due to the beef bacon or broth, add a splash of heavy cream or more unsalted broth. You can also add a small amount of diced raw potato, which can absorb some of the excess salt during the final few minutes of simmering. Avoid adding more salt until the very end of the process.
Frequently Asked Questions
Can this soup be made in a slow cooker?
Yes, you can adapt this recipe for a slow cooker. Brown the beef and sauté the vegetables in a pan first, then transfer everything except the cream and cheese to the slow cooker. Cook on low for 6-8 hours, then stir in the dairy and cheese just before serving.
How do I prevent the potatoes from becoming mushy?
Ensure you do not overcook the soup once the potatoes have reached tenderness. Check the potatoes frequently after the 15-minute mark. Once they are fork-tender, turn off the heat immediately to stop the cooking process.
Can I use frozen ground beef?
Yes, but ensure the beef is fully thawed before cooking. Cooking frozen beef directly in the pot can lead to steaming rather than browning, which results in a loss of flavor. Thaw the meat in the refrigerator overnight for the best results.
What can I use instead of Worcestershire sauce?
A mixture of soy sauce and a drop of lemon juice can mimic the savory, tangy profile of Worcestershire sauce. Alternatively, a small amount of tomato paste can provide a similar depth of flavor. Ensure the substitute is added in small quantities to avoid overpowering the other ingredients.
Print
Hearty Cheeseburger Soup
- Total Time: 55 minutes
- Yield: 6 servings 1x
- Diet: General
Description
This cheeseburger soup recipe has all your favorite burger flavors in one comforting, warming, and flavorful soup! It’s cheesy, easy, and totally delicious.
Ingredients
- 5 strips smoked beef bacon (cut into small pieces)
- 1 pound lean ground beef
- 1/4 cup butter (1/2 stick)
- 1/2 medium onion (chopped small)
- 2 sticks celery (chopped small)
- 1 clove garlic (minced)
- 6 tablespoons flour
- 4 cups chicken broth
- 1 cup heavy/whipping cream
- 1 teaspoon Worcestershire sauce
- 1 pound Russet potatoes (peeled & diced small)
- 2 cups sharp cheddar cheese (microbial-rennet, shredded)
- Salt & pepper (to taste)
- 1/4 cup pickles (chopped (optional))
Instructions
- Step: Cut the smoked beef bacon into small pieces and add it to a soup pot over medium-high heat. Cook until crispy (about 10 minutes). Transfer bacon to a paper towel lined plate. Leave the fat in the pot.
- Step: Add the ground beef to the pot and cook until browned, breaking it up with your spoon and stirring it periodically. Drain the fat and transfer the beef to another paper towel lined plate.
- Step: Add the butter to the pot and once it’s melted, add the onion and celery and sauté for 4-5 minutes.
- Step: Stir in the garlic and flour. Cook for about 2 minutes, breaking it up with your spoon/stirring it as you go along.
- Step: Slowly whisk in the chicken broth until all the flour has dissolved and there’s no lumps.
- Step: Stir in the cream, Worcestershire sauce, potatoes, and add the beef back to the pot. Increase the heat to high and bring the soup to a boil, then reduce the heat so it’s bubbling but not furiously boiling. Cover the pot with the lid slightly ajar.
- Step: Let the soup simmer for about 15 minutes or until the potatoes are tender and the soup has thickened up to your liking.
- Step: Turn the burner off, and then stir in the cheddar gradually.
- Step: Stir in most of the cooked bacon, and taste and season with salt & pepper if needed. Stir in the optional chopped pickles or top the bowls with them.
Notes
Be sure to cut the potatoes into a small dice so that they cook fast. Serves 4-6 depending on how much people eat.
- Prep Time: 10 minutes
- Cook Time: 45 minutes
- Category: Soup
- Method: Stovetop
- Cuisine: American
Nutrition
- Serving Size: 1 serving
- Calories: 639 kcal
- Sugar: 2 g
- Sodium: 1138 mg
- Fat: 46 g
- Saturated Fat: 26 g
- Unsaturated Fat: 19 g
- Trans Fat: 1 g
- Carbohydrates: 24 g
- Fiber: 2 g
- Protein: 32 g
- Cholesterol: 173 mg
Keywords: cheeseburger soup, comfort food, beef soup, easy soup




